Taxonomical Classification
This plant belongs to the kingdom Plantae within the phylum Streptophyta and the class Equisetopsida. It is further classified under the subclass Magnoliidae and the order Malpighiales. Finally, it is a member of the family Hypericaceae and falls under the genus Hypericum.
| Rank | Classification |
|---|---|
| Kingdom | Plantae |
| Phylum | Streptophyta |
| Class | Equisetopsida |
| Subclass | Magnoliidae |
| Order | Malpighiales |
| Family | Hypericaceae |
| Genus | Hypericum |

Distribution
This plant is characterized by a very restricted and specific geographical distribution. It is primarily found within the unique ecological landscapes of Southeastern Europe. Specifically, its presence is documented on the island of Kriti. This localized habitat suggests that the species may be endemic to this particular Mediterranean region. Consequently, its survival is closely tied to the environmental conditions found only in this specific area.
| Region | Area |
|---|---|
| Southeastern Europe | Kriti |
